POSITION SUMMARY DESCRIPTION

We are looking for a Project Manager I to provide the daily technical direction of the design, estimate preparation, and execution of multiple construction projects with the guidance of the project Superintendent and the mentoring of their supervisor. Manage overall project team/design team to bring the vision of the customer to life. Assist the sales team with the overall sales strategy for the project. In addition, provide management assistance to the leader of various corporate responsibilities. Leverage the Senior Project Managers time. This individual is encouraged to be active in internal and external committees and affiliations.

CORE RESPONSIBILITIES

Preconstruction

  • Assist the Business Developer in understanding the vision of the customer
  • Assist the project team in creating the business strategy
  • Assist in the selection of the design professionals best suited for the specific project
  • Ensure every project estimate has been critiqued by a knowledgeable peer of the construction group

Manage Project Design

  • Provide leadership direction in creating the estimate and the technical portion of a proposal
  • Assist in the strategy creation for all project estimates
  • Manage and/or preparation of scope of work for vendor solicitation
  • Manage and/or creation of all estimates (conceptual and detailed)
  • Manage and/or create technical specification for project proposals
  • Manage and/or assemble bid analysis
  • Ensure selected bids cover the scope of work for the project prior to going to contract
  • Provide direction of project design team

Project Execution

  • Meet or exceed the customer expectations while achieving company benchmarks and upholding the Corporate Beliefs
  • Monitor project profitability and notify manager of significant changes (+\-)
  • Delegate to project team members specific project responsibilities and insure these roles are being executed
  • Preparation of project responsibilities list
  • Negotiate and document vendor/subcontracts agreements
  • Insure all construction drawings are complete (seek input from Superintendent)
  • Prepare project forecast updates in Viewpoint, monthly at a minimum
  • Monitor and advise Supervisor/Superintendent of variances in project cost
  • Keep senior managers informed of variances in project cost
  • Research cost effective solutions to project problems
  • Manage overall project profitability with collaboration with the project Superintendent
  • Facilitate client and subcontractor meetings (with meeting notes and agendas)
  • Foster client relationships
  • Mentoring and training of subordinates
  • Participate in sales strategy sessions
  • Continuous pursuit of cost saving and process improvement strategies
  • Capable of handling multiple projects/estimates simultaneously
  • Utilize Procore for all aspects of project management
  • Create and maintain project schedules utilizing Microsoft Project
  • Leverage Supervisor/Superintendent time
  • Enforce safety to the highest degree on all projects and with all direct reports

POSITION QUALIFICATIONS

Generally requires 3-5 years experience and a 4 year Engineering, Construction, or Architectural related degree from an accredited College or university with a minimum of three years in the construction industry. Proficient knowledge of Excel, Word, Microsoft Project, AutoCAD, as well as estimating and project management utilizing cost accounting software (Viewpoint is preferred) and Procore.
